How they compare

Turks and Caicos Islands currently reports 469.81 million against 444.86 million in Saint Vincent and the Grenadines, a difference of 24.95 million.

That makes Turks and Caicos Islands's figure about 1.1 times Saint Vincent and the Grenadines's.

Across all 5 years both countries report, Turks and Caicos Islands has been ahead every year.

Saint Vincent and the Grenadines ranks 183rd and Turks and Caicos Islands ranks 181st of 198 countries.
